BT

Facilitating the Spread of Knowledge and Innovation in Professional Software Development

Write for InfoQ

Topics

Choose your language

InfoQ Homepage Agile Content on InfoQ

  • Empathy is a Technical Skill

    Empathy, like software, is a deeply technical topic that can challenge you in the best way while making your life richer and more rewarding. This article explores how an empathy-focused approach to software development can help pay down technical debt, increase automated test coverage, build trust among team members, and contribute to the overall health of a software system.

  • The Challenges in Integrating Cross-Boundary Teams

    Cross-boundary teams are the hub of innovation. However, creating and nurturing a cross-functional team for innovation is a challenging task. It needs a deep understanding of the nature of knowledge, diversity and interactions within a team. Managers and team leaders can infer valuable information from a deeper understanding of the contextual and knowledge level challenges in such teams.

  • Scrum & The Toyota Production System, Build Ultra-Powerful Teams

    How to use the Toyota Production System, as a knowledge-building system, to reveal learning topics on which to work to develop outstanding Scrum teams for exceptional results.

  • Unlocking Continuous Testing: The Four Best Practices Necessary for Success

    While the majority of organizations have enthusiastically embraced agile planning and development, most still find themselves unable to effectively implement continuous testing throughout the software development lifecycle. There are four best practices to help overcome this: focus on test quality, keep your tests short and atomic, test across multiple platforms, and leverage parallelization.

  • Rediscovering Lean

    For those who love continuous improvement, software engineering fits. Turn in any direction and you’ll see potential for doing better, going faster and increasing quality. You should not try to chase the latest and greatest agile practices. Instead, spend time working out your unique approach based on the goal you have been given, the people you have, and the underlying principles that you hold.

  • 2019 State of Testing Report

    The State of Testing 2019 report provides insights into the adoption of test techniques, practices, and test automation, and the challenges that testers are facing. It shares results from this year’s testing survey.

  • Humanity at Work: Interview with Rich Sheridan, Author of Chief Joy Officer

    Richard Sheridan describes the importance of joy and humanity in the workplace and how it contributes to increasing employees' job satisfaction and engagement. Joy has always been important for employees, and today even more as we are welcoming new generations of workers.

  • Q&A on the Book Gamification for Business

    The book Gamification for Business by Sune Gudiksen and Jake Inlove explores the usage of games for effectively tackling business challenges and improving organizational performance. It provides results from research on gamification, case studies of game-based solutions, and the benefits that serious games and design thinking can bring.

  • Q&A on the Book Virtual Leadership

    The book Virtual Leadership: Practical Strategies for Getting the Best out of Virtual Work and Virtual Teams by Penny Pullan provides suggestions and practices for people working in or with virtual teams. It discusses leadership styles suitable for virtual or remote teams and explores what can be done to improve collaboration and communication, and engage remote participants.

  • The Pipeline Driven Organization - Enabling True Continuous Delivery

    Many organizations try to implement continuous integration or continuous delivery, but they get stuck in the process; too many human bottlenecks standing between the pipelines. By teaching pipelines to make better decisions and offloading human judgements onto the pipelines we can have the pipelines make decisions all the way up to production to create a true continuous delivery mechanism.

  • Author Q&A: from Chaos to Successful Distributed Agile Teams

    Johanna Rothman and Mark Kilby have written a book titled From Chaos to Successful Distributed Teams: Collaborate to Deliver. The book provides advice for anyone working in or with a distributed team on how to overcome the common (and some uncommon) challenges that distribution and distance bring to effective team collaboration.

  • How to Effectively Lead Remote IT teams

    When you build your software product or implement a digital platform, there are many things you need to consider – like product design, technology stack, architecture, etc. . And many times we forget, that at the end the most crucial part is the team that will work together to deliver it.

BT